**Action item (Quill search):** The relevance regression from last sprint traced back to untracked boost-weight tweaks. Going forward, every tuning change to the Quillrank scorer gets logged with before/after NDCG numbers — no more tribal knowledge in Marta's head. Darek owns setting up the template by Friday. The tuning notes live on the internal wiki page here.

runbook for yadup-fahif: https://jira.qorvelcorp.internal/spaces/spaces/spaces/b46212397071

Heads of Department,

As signalled in last quarter's review, we will close the Dunmarrow satellite office at the end of Q2. The site supports eleven staff; nine will transfer to Kelsbridge and two have accepted remote arrangements. Facilities will begin lease wind-down in April, and IT will decommission equipment over two weekends to avoid service interruption. Please update departmental forecasts to reflect the reduced occupancy costs. The broader reasoning behind this move is set out in the confidential note below.

management briefing: Headcount on the Belix team goes from 60 to 93 by the end of November. Gross margin on Belix came in at 23 percent against a plan of 47 percent.

Runbook: Printwhistle Spooler Service

So the spooler microservice occasionally wedges when a print job exceeds the page-count cap and the retry loop never gives up. Quick fix: restart the worker pods, then clear any jobs stuck in the 'queued' state for over an hour. You'll need to mark them failed manually in the jobs table, which you can reach with the connection string below.

database URL for bahop-yagep: mssql://sildor_svc:35ha7jz@db-fb6d.nelvrodyn.example:5432/casath

## Log Sampling — Yapper Service

Quick context for your review: Yapper is extremely chatty, so we sample logs at 1% and keep all error-level lines. Sampling rules live in a signed config bundle so nobody can quietly change retention. The key used to sign those bundles is as follows.

rollout seal: bky3_7wZ